Breaking: Carnage in South Pattaya as "epileptic" man plows into people/bikes

 

24313202_1773706639597477_342390502598119215_o.jpg

Image: Channel 3

 

Two people are dead and more than a dozen were injured - two seriously - after a pick-up driven by an epileptic man plowed into crowds and motorcycles on a busy South Pattaya Road.

 

Channel 3 reported that most of the victims were students and parents after the incident on South Pattaya Road by the Com Pattaya building.

 

They said that debris from ten motorcycles was spread over a 200 meter area.

 

Fifteen people were injured - two seriously - and two were dead.

 

The driver in the smashed up black Isuzu pick-up was reportedly saved by police after he was attacked by an angry mob.

 

He said he had no recollection of what happened - he recovered his senses after passing out to see what he had caused.

 

He told police he was an epileptic.

 

Outraged posters on Facebook were questioning how a person suffering from epilepsy could be driving. 

 

The victims have yet to be named.

Two killed, 15 injured in Pattaya road accident

 

A pickup driver lost control of his vehicle in Pattaya on Monday morning, causing it to plough into 10 motorcycles, killing two people and injuring 15 others.

 

Police said the accident happened at 7am on South Pattaya Road in front of the Tuk Com computer shopping mall. The pickup, driven by Akkaradej Udomrat, 44, suddenly veered out of its lane and collided with a line of motorcycles on the opposite side of the road. 

 

Two motorcyclists died at the scene while 15 others were injured. Pol Lt Col Suwat Chotechuang, traffic inspector at Pattaya police station, said Akkaradej had tested negative to alcohol use.

 

Akkaradej himself said he had lost control of his vehicle after suffering an epileptic seizure.
